programming4us
programming4us
ENTERPRISE

HP ProLiant Servers AIS : Server Chipsets (part 2) - Parallel I/O Buses, Highly Parallel System Architecture

- Free product key for windows 10
- Free Product Key for Microsoft office 365
- Malwarebytes Premium 3.7.1 Serial Keys (LifeTime) 2019

5. Parallel I/O Buses

The bottleneck now shifted to I/O access and I/O bus speed. Multiple I/O devices in a server were located on one bus and were limited to one bus speed.

This limitation was solved by adding dual-peer and triple-peer I/O buses. This design was possible by adding more I/O controllers called bridges, as shown in Figure 5.

Figure 5. Parallel I/O bus architecture.


With this design, peripherals on any bus have independent access to the processors and memory. This design also allows I/O buses to operate at different speeds, separating the slow I/O from faster I/O. Buffers in the bridges allow I/O transfers to queue, reducing latency.

The key benefits of this design included the following:

  • Twice the I/O bandwidth of single-bus systems—267MB/s (533MB/s) compared to 133MB/s (267MB/s)

  • Support for more PCI devices than single-bus systems

  • Balance of I/O workload and performance by placing high-usage peripherals (such as the graphics controller and disk controller) on separate buses


6. Highly Parallel System Architecture

Peer I/O buses moved the bottleneck from the I/O subsystem back to the memory controller. Dual memory controllers were the next step in chipset evolution. This system architecture design was called the Highly Parallel System Architecture (HPSA), and is shown in Figure 6.

Figure 6. Highly Parallel System Architecture.


This architecture also featured dual peer PCI buses. HP co-developed this powerful technology with ServerWorks and was the first to bring it to market.

HPSA servers employing dual memory controllers processed memory requests in parallel, enabling memory bandwidth to achieve up to 1.6GB/s with 100MHz (2.12GB/s with 133MHz) SDRAM.

HPSA components include the following:

  • Assisted Gunning Transceiver Logic plus (AGTL+) bus

  • Intel Pentium II and III processors

  • Dual Wide-Ultra SCSI controllers

  • Dual-peer PCI buses

  • Dual memory controllers

  • Interleaved memory


7. Crossbar Switch

The next step in chipset evolution was to reduce the bottleneck at the memory I/O controllers by replacing the controllers with a crossbar switch, as illustrated in Figure 7.

Figure 7. Crossbar switch.


The crossbar switch has five ports: two to the memory subsystem, two to the processor subsystem, and one to the I/O subsystem.

Employing mainframe techniques, the crossbar switch enables each of the five main ports to transfer data at high speed to each of the other ports, allowing concurrent read/writes between processors, memory, and I/O. Although there are two physical system buses, the buses present one system image logically to the operating system.
Other  
  •  Understanding the Basics of Collaboration in SharePoint 2010 : Working with Lists and Libraries (part 3) - Managing List Columns
  •  Understanding the Basics of Collaboration in SharePoint 2010 : Working with Lists and Libraries (part 2) - List Templates, Creating a List
  •  Understanding the Basics of Collaboration in SharePoint 2010 : Working with Lists and Libraries (part 1) - List Input Form
  •  SharePoint 2010 : SharePoint Fundamentals (part 2) - Site Templates
  •  SharePoint 2010 : SharePoint Fundamentals (part 1) - Sites and Site Collections
  •  BizTalk 2006 : Dealing with Extremely Large Messages (part 2) - Large Message Encoding
  •  BizTalk 2006 : Dealing with Extremely Large Messages (part 1) - Large Message Decoding Component
  •  BizTalk 2006 : Pipeline Component Best Practices and Examples - Creating New Documents, Using BizTalk Streams
  •  Trendnet Megapixel Wireless N Day / Night Internet Camera (TV-IP572WI)
  •  Nginx HTTP Server : Downloading Nginx
  •  
    Top 10
    Free Mobile And Desktop Apps For Accessing Restricted Websites
    MASERATI QUATTROPORTE; DIESEL : Lure of Italian limos
    TOYOTA CAMRY 2; 2.5 : Camry now more comely
    KIA SORENTO 2.2CRDi : Fuel-sipping slugger
    How To Setup, Password Protect & Encrypt Wireless Internet Connection
    Emulate And Run iPad Apps On Windows, Mac OS X & Linux With iPadian
    Backup & Restore Game Progress From Any Game With SaveGameProgress
    Generate A Facebook Timeline Cover Using A Free App
    New App for Women ‘Remix’ Offers Fashion Advice & Style Tips
    SG50 Ferrari F12berlinetta : Prancing Horse for Lion City's 50th
    - Messages forwarded by Outlook rule go nowhere
    - Create and Deploy Windows 7 Image
    - How do I check to see if my exchange 2003 is an open relay? (not using a open relay tester tool online, but on the console)
    - Creating and using an unencrypted cookie in ASP.NET
    - Directories
    - Poor Performance on Sharepoint 2010 Server
    - SBS 2008 ~ The e-mail alias already exists...
    - Public to Private IP - DNS Changes
    - Send Email from Winform application
    - How to create a .mdb file from ms sql server database.......
    programming4us programming4us
    programming4us
     
     
    programming4us